Vertiv has launched the Vertiv PowerUPS 9000, an uninterruptible power supply (UPS) that stands out for its high efficiency, power density and compact design. This equipment is designed to support IT applications, from traditional to high-density systems. The new UPS is available globally in UL and CE certified models, with capacities ranging from 250 to 1250 kW per unit.

The Vertiv PowerUPS 9000 offers high power density and double conversion efficiency of up to 97.5%. Installation is quick and easy, with both top and bottom cable entry options, and features built-in feedback protection and ground fault kits, with no need for additional space or on-site installations. These units can be deployed anywhere in the world, minimizing service risks, delivery delays and downtime.

Vertiv PowerUPS 9000: Compact UPS with high density

This new UPS is the most efficient in its category from Vertiv and its physical size is 32% smaller than previous generations. Additionally, it is compatible with Vertiv EnergyCore lithium-ion battery cabinets and other battery technologies, including valve-regulated lead-acid (VRLA) and nickel-zinc.

Each power module has dedicated, segregated controls, as well as dual, hot-swappable control and communication boards, allowing independent operation. In the event of a failure, the affected module can self-isolate to protect others and allow the system to continue operating. The continuous-running, solid-state static bypass switch optimizes the bypass line, and the system allows for service interventions and hot swaps, facilitating seamless maintenance and upgrades.

In Vertiv testing laboratories, engineers subjected Vertiv PowerUPS 9000 UPSs to extensive engineering validation testing (EVT) and design validation testing (DVT) under a wide range of operating conditions to confirm their performance and reliability in real-world situations. The equipment also underwent additional environmental and performance testing, including debris protection, structural integrity and seismic durability testing, and voltage surge and sag testing, to simulate the extreme conditions these systems could face.
